Spotlight on Manu Ginóbili's Sports Cards

Manu Ginóbili's illustrious career with the San Antonio Spurs is highlighted by his pivotal role in securing four NBA championships and a Sixth Man of the Year title in 2008. His cards are seen as essential for anyone serious about sports memorabilia investing, particularly those who admire his clutch performances and indomitable spirit.

Kevin McHale: A Legend On and Off the Bench

A cornerstone of the Boston Celtics during the 1980s, Kevin McHale's tenure on the court is immortalized through his dual Sixth Man of the Year awards and three NBA championships. Collectors of collectible basketball cards view McHale's memorabilia as a tangible connection to one of the most dominant eras of basketball history.

Lou Williams: A Modern Sixth Man Phenomenon

Lou Williams, also known as "Sweet Lou," has carved out a niche as a modern bench impresario by clinching the Sixth Man of the Year award three times. His knack for scoring bursts makes his sports cards a hot commodity among collectors who value modern legends in their showcases of NBA Sixth Man MVPs.

Understanding the Rarity and Demand Dynamics in Sports Cards

At the core of the sports memorabilia market, understanding the intricate dance between rare sports cards detection and sports card demand is crucial for both seasoned collectors and newcomers. The pursuit of rare cards is fueled by various card rarity factors, each adding a layer of value and uniqueness to a piece of sports history.

Diving into the elements that contribute to a sports card’s rarity can unlock new opportunities for collectors. Factors range from limited print runs, special editions that commemorate significant sports milestones, to autographs from iconic athletes.

  1. Print Run: Limited edition cards are often more valuable due to their scarcity.
  2. Autographs and Memorabilia: Cards featuring autographs or actual memorabilia such as jersey swatches can command higher prices.
  3. Historical Significance: Cards capturing landmark moments or breakthrough achievements in sports are particularly sought after.

However, the sports card demand does not solely hinge on rarity. Player popularity, team loyalty, and performance across seasons can dramatically influence a card's market value. As the triumphs pile up, so does the interest in associated memorabilia, effectively guiding the sports memorabilia market's ebb and flow.

  • Player performance and career milestones
  • Championship victories and special achievements
  • Cultural impact and media coverage

Ultimately, the intersection of rarity and demand sets the stage for dynamic valuations in the sports card sphere. By staying informed about these variables, collectors can navigate the market more strategically and elevate their potential returns on investment.

Maximizing Your Sports Card Collection's Value: A Strategic Approach

As a collector navigating the competitive world of NBA Sixth Men sports cards, understanding and employing an effective sports card collection strategy is crucial. This section delves into actionable insights that help optimize a collector's investment strategy, focusing particularly on the timely decisions to buy, hold, or sell based on trading card market analytics.

When to Buy, Hold, or Sell

Making knowledgeable buy-sell-hold decisions is fundamental to enhancing the value of your collection. Guidelines are as follows:

  • Buy: Acquire cards when the market shows signs of undervaluation or when a player's future career prospects are promising but not yet recognized by the majority of collectors.
  • Hold: Retain cards in your collection as they appreciate in value, particularly during an athlete's active seasons or when market trends forecast an increase in demand.
  • Sell: Consider divesting from cards when peak value is perceived, or if market saturation occurs diminishing future returns.

Using Analytics to Make Informed Decisions

The integration of trading card market analytics is imperative for advancing a collector's strategy. These analytics assist in identifying trends, predicting future values, and understanding market dynamics at a granular level. Here are some key analytics to consider:

  1. Historical Price Data: Analyze past price movements of cards to detect patterns and predict future possibilities.
  2. Player Performance Metrics: Correlate a player’s on-court performance with their card values to gauge potential investment returns.
  3. Market Sentiment Analysis: Keep a close tab on collector forums and social media to gauge the community’s perspective on various cards.

Employing these methods will ensure that your collection not only maintains but grows in value, aligning with both market trends and personal financial goals.
